Overview

CVE-2017-15353 is a low-severity vulnerability affecting huawei dp300_firmware. It was published on February 15, 2018 and has a CVSS 3.0 base score of 3.7 (LOW).

This vulnerability has a CVSS 3.0 base score of 3.7, rated LOW.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

Huawei DP300, V500R002C00, RP200, V500R002C00, V600R006C00, RSE6500, V500R002C00, TE30, V100R001C02, V100R001C10, V500R002C00, V600R006C00, TE40, V500R002C00, V600R006C00, TE50, V500R002C00, V600R006C00, TE60, V100R001C01, V100R001C10, V500R002C00, V600R006C00, TX50, V500R002C00, V600R006C00, VP9660, V500R002C00, V500R002C10, ViewPoint 8660, V100R008C03, ViewPoint 9030, V100R011C02, V100R011C03, Viewpoint 8660, V100R008C03 have an out-of-bounds read vulnerability. An attacker has to control the peer device and send specially crafted messages to the affected products. Due to insufficient input validation, successful exploit may cause some service abnormal.
